Mumbai Metro is preparing for another key step towards launching Line 9 Phase 2. The Maha Mumbai Metro Operation Corporation Limited (MMMOCL) is set to carry out essential signalling and train testing to properly integrate the three new stations of this phase with the already operational Line 9 Phase 1 and the rest of the existing metro network.

For this pre-commissioning testing, a special morning block will be taken from September 15 to 25, 2026. During this period, passenger services on Metro Line 2A, Line 7 and Line 9 Phase 1 will begin at 6:30 am, later than the usual start time.

The special block is being taken to give the technical team continuous working time when passenger service is shut. During this window, the migration, testing and verification of the signalling software will be carried out safely. Care has been taken to limit the impact to a fixed morning window so that passengers face minimal inconvenience.

The signalling software needed for speed testing on Metro Line 9 Phase 2 is now ready, clearing the way for the next major phase of testing and commissioning.

Since Line 9 Phase 2 has to be properly integrated with the operational Line 2A, Line 7 and Line 9 Phase 1, the new phase's signalling system needs to be tested and verified against the existing operational network.

The controlled migration and testing of the signalling software will be carried out through the Operations Control Centre (OCC) at Charkop Depot. Since the existing lines run scheduled passenger services every day, this critical technical testing can only be carried out during the controlled window when passenger service is shut.

This is why the special morning block is said to be necessary to complete integration testing in line with set safety and operational standards.

Passengers have been asked to plan their travel keeping in mind that services on Metro Line 2A, Line 7 and Line 9 Phase 1 will start at 6:30 am between September 15 and 25, 2026.

MMMOCL has thanked passengers for their cooperation during this temporary change while it completes the testing needed to safely launch Metro Line 9 Phase 2.
